How much does it cost to rent a home in Cherokee?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cherokee 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,520 | $1,250 | $2,000 |
Cherokee 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,175 | $1,800 | $2,800 |
Cherokee 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,583 | $2,450 | $2,700 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cherokee
What type of rentals are currently available in Cherokee?
There are currently 40 Apartments for Rent in Cherokee, NC with pricing that ranges from $595 to $222,500.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Cherokee ranging from $850 to $2,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Cherokee?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Cherokee ranges from $850 to $2,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,657.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Cherokee?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Cherokee range from $725 to $222,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,800 to $2,800.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,450 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$625.
